## Baseline file handling

The Tarnfell analyzer diffs each scan against `baseline.sarif` in the repo root. New findings fail the build; baseline findings are suppressed. Regenerate the baseline only after triage sign-off, using `tarnfell baseline --refresh`. Never hand-edit the file. Refresh runs upload the new baseline to the findings registry, which requires the registry token in your `.env`. Add it on the line below:

vault entry, tahof-kagaf: RELAY_SECRET29=204336efb478d76ba1bde1bd23fbf

## 2.8.1 — Key rotation

Rotated the signing key for Whisperhall, our museum audio-guide app, after the old one hit its two-year mark. Nothing dramatic — just hygiene. Tour bundles signed with the old key will keep validating until the grace window closes at the end of next month, so don't panic if older galleries still load. New bundles must be signed going forward, and the updated toolchain picks this up automatically. The new signing key is:

deploy key for bafof-hahap: bky3_Mve

Runbook 7.3 — Breaker rollout for the Orvane upstream API. Before enabling the new circuit breaker in production, confirm the threshold config (5 consecutive failures, 30s open state) matches the approved change record, and verify the fallback responder returns only cached, non-sensitive payloads. The breaker config bundle must be signed prior to deployment; verification happens at pod startup. The signing key for this release is as follows.

deploy key for kagup-bawig: bky9_ZMq28eTw9

## Deployment

Schematic is the event schema registry for the Oxtail platform. Deploy via the standard Harborline pipeline; never push images by hand. Registry nodes are stateless — schemas live in the backing store, so restarts are safe. Run the smoke check after every rollout; it validates read/write on a throwaway subject. Compatibility mode is enforced server-side; clients cannot override it. Escalate schema deletion requests to the platform lead. The service expects the following configuration at startup.

settings of fahag-haduf:
[ulaox]
port = 8443
region = south-2
host = ulaox.lumiccorp.internal
timeout_ms = 500
retries = 8